I've got "Bates Webbers" which are leather with webbing lining so they don't stretch. They adjust by the stirrup so you have no buckle under your thigh. They are slightly more fiddly to adjust while you are mounted, and you can't run them up when not in use but are so comfortable I'll never go back to conventional stirrup leathers.
